About Kelly Primary Sch

Kelly Primary Sch is a public elementary school in Wilkinsburg, PA, part of Wilkinsburg Borough Sd, serving approximately 277 students in grades Pre-K-2nd with a 12:1 student-teacher ratio.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 4.3 out of 10 and ranks #2,422 of 2,846 schools in PA. State assessment records show 35%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2017) and 33%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2017).
